Double Bubble Egg

Egg · Trout · Steelhead · Intermediate · 2 versions

Reference Recipe

  • Hook wide-gap egg/scud hook, 8-14
  • Thread Hot orange 6/0 (140 denier)

Materials

  • Rear egg Orange permanent marker (clump of Glo-Bug yarn)
  • Front egg Pink ears (second clump of Glo-Bug yarn)
  • Optional hot spot Red buzzer wrap (few strands red yarn or thread)

How to tie it

  1. Mount the hook and lay a thread base from behind the eye back to the bend.
  2. At the bend, stand a clump of orange yarn up on top of the shank with several tight thread wraps, then pull it up and snip it into a round ball to form the rear egg.
  3. Advance the thread one-third of a shank forward and repeat with a pink yarn clump to form the front egg, snipping it round.
  4. Tuck a few strands of red yarn between the two eggs for a blood-dot hot spot if wanted.
  5. Build a small thread head behind the eye, whip finish and snip.
  6. Trim any stray fibers so each egg reads as a clean sphere, keeping both compact.
